Schweiger is one of the leading dermatology practices in the country with over 580 healthcare providers and more than 170 offices located across New York, New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Connecticut, Florida, Illinois, Missouri, Minnesota, and California. Schweiger provides medical, cosmetic, and surgical dermatology services with over 2.5 million patient visits annually.
